Definition

Decoding symbols and icons refers to the process of interpreting visual elements that represent ideas, concepts, or information. This ability is crucial for understanding and navigating visual media, as symbols and icons can convey messages more quickly and effectively than text. Effective decoding is essential for communication in various contexts, as it allows individuals to comprehend and respond to visual cues in their environment.

5 Must Know Facts For Your Next Test

  1. Decoding symbols and icons enhances comprehension of visual materials such as advertisements, maps, and infographics.
  2. Different cultures may interpret symbols differently, making context important when decoding visual messages.
  3. Icons are often simplified representations that need to be understood quickly, emphasizing the need for effective decoding skills.
  4. Developing skills in decoding visual elements can improve critical thinking and analytical abilities in students.
  5. Effective decoding can lead to improved communication skills, as individuals learn to interpret not just what is shown but also the underlying messages.

Review Questions

  • How does decoding symbols and icons contribute to effective communication in visual media?
    • Decoding symbols and icons is essential for effective communication in visual media because it allows individuals to quickly understand complex ideas through simplified representations. By interpreting these visuals correctly, viewers can grasp information without needing extensive textual explanations. This skill enables more efficient interaction with various forms of media, making it easier to share and receive messages accurately.
  • What role does cultural context play in the interpretation of symbols and icons?
    • Cultural context plays a significant role in interpreting symbols and icons because different cultures may assign different meanings to the same visual elements. For instance, a symbol that represents peace in one culture might have a completely different connotation in another. Understanding these cultural nuances is crucial for accurate decoding, as it helps prevent miscommunication and fosters better cross-cultural understanding.
  • Evaluate the impact of developing decoding skills on students' overall learning experiences.
    • Developing decoding skills significantly enhances students' overall learning experiences by improving their ability to engage with diverse forms of information. When students become proficient in interpreting symbols and icons, they are better equipped to analyze visual texts, which is increasingly important in our visually-oriented society. This skill set not only aids comprehension across subjects but also encourages critical thinking, creativity, and effective communication, preparing students for real-world applications.
